Job description

Overview

This is an opportunity to join a high‑impact marketing team focused on advancing key business priorities across North America Insurance. The senior strategic marketing professional will lead retail marketing across the organization, serving as a senior advisor to business leadership and overseeing a broad portfolio that spans Property, Casualty, Financial Lines, M&A, and other core retail lines. The role partners closely with stakeholders to develop and execute integrated marketing strategies that strengthen broker and client engagement, elevate market visibility, and support business growth priorities. The Director will work with product, distribution, communications, events, and business teams across North America, bringing structure, prioritization, and strategic alignment to marketing efforts. This position reports to the Chief Marketing & Communications Officer, North America Insurance.

Key Responsibilities
  • Partner closely with retail business leadership and key stakeholders to support growth objectives through strategic marketing programs.
  • Build integrated marketing plans that strengthen broker and client relationships while elevating market visibility.
  • Develop and own the positioning and messaging for AIG’s commercial capabilities, translating complex products into a clear, differentiated narrative for broker and client audiences.
  • Partner with product and distribution teams to ensure coordinated, consistent messaging and programming across retail and wholesale broker channels.
  • Collaborate with communications and media relations teams to strengthen executive visibility and thought leadership for retail leadership.
  • Integrate retail marketing programs into enterprise campaigns and the overall AIG brand strategy.
  • Establish structure and forward planning across the retail marketing function.
  • Manage and develop a high‑performing marketing team, providing clear direction, development opportunities, and a strong culture of accountability and excellence.
  • Partner with the Canadian marketing team to support alignment across North America marketing initiatives.
  • Operate at pace with a strong focus on executional excellence and continuous improvement across all programs.
  • Remain current on emerging AI trends, tools, and best practices relevant to marketing and communications.
Job Requirements
  • 12+ years in B2B marketing, insurance, financial services, professional services, or related industries.
  • Experience working closely with senior business stakeholders in a matrixed organization.
  • Proven experience developing and managing high‑performance teams.
  • Strong background in integrated marketing strategy, campaigns, broker engagement, events, and communications.
  • Proven product marketing experience, including go‑to‑market planning, product positioning, and launch execution.
  • Strong commercial mindset with the ability to connect marketing initiatives to business priorities and growth objectives.
  • Excellent communication, collaboration, and stakeholder management skills.
  • Ability to balance strategic thinking with hands‑on execution across multiple marketing initiatives and priorities.
Education
  • Bachelor’s degree required (Business, Economics, Finance, Marketing or related field).
  • Advanced degree (MBA or equivalent) is a plus.
Benefits and Compensation

For positions based in New Jersey, the base salary range is $180,000 – $195,000. For positions based in Illinois, the base salary range is $175,000 – $190,000, with eligibility for a bonus per the applicable incentive plan.
